Natural Teeth Whitening Methods
Fruits and Vegetables
Incorporating fruits and vegetables into your diet can aid in maintaining white teeth. Apples, celery, and carrots act as natural stain removers by increasing saliva production, which helps wash away food particles and bacteria. Additionally, strawberries contain malic acid, which is known to be a natural bleaching agent.
Baking Soda and Hydrogen Peroxide
For a homemade whitening solution, mix a small amount of baking soda with hydrogen peroxide to form a paste. This combination can effectively remove surface stains and promote a whiter smile. However, remember to use this method sparingly to avoid damaging enamel.

Over-the-Counter Whitening Products
If you're looking for convenient options, over-the-counter whitening products such as strips, gels, and toothpaste can provide noticeable results. These products typically contain mild bleaching agents that can lift stains from the enamel. When selecting these products, look for those with the American Dental Association (ADA) Seal of Acceptance for safety and efficacy.
Whitening Strips
Whitening strips are a popular choice due to their ease of use and effectiveness. Apply them to your teeth for the recommended duration—usually 30 minutes daily—and enjoy a whiter smile in just a few weeks.

Professional Whitening Treatments
For those seeking significant results in a short amount of time, professional whitening treatments at the dentist's office might be the best option. These treatments can deliver dramatic results in just one or two sessions, using stronger bleaching agents under professional supervision.
In-Office Whitening
In-office whitening involves applying a high-concentration peroxide gel on your teeth, sometimes activated by a special light or laser. This process can brighten your teeth by several shades in just an hour.
- Quick Results: Achieve noticeable whitening in a single visit.
- Safe Procedure: Conducted under professional supervision to minimize risks.
- Long-Lasting Effects: Results can last up to a year with proper care.

Maintaining Your Summer-Ready Smile
Once you've achieved your desired level of whiteness, it's important to maintain it throughout the season. Avoid foods and drinks known to stain teeth, such as coffee, tea, red wine, and berries. When consuming these items, consider using a straw or rinsing your mouth with water afterward to minimize staining.
Regular Oral Hygiene
Maintaining regular oral hygiene practices is crucial. Brush twice daily with whitening toothpaste, floss regularly to remove plaque between teeth, and visit your dentist for routine cleanings. These habits will help you preserve your bright summer smile all season long.
